Recipe this week at Less is More is to use vellum or acetate.  Stunning creations by the DTs to inspire, but I chose the vellum this time.  I wish I'd had more time to create, as then I would have attempted a beautiful technique used by Therese Calvird on the corner of a card which was published in Cardmaking, Stamping and Papercraft Issue 23 Vol 2 pg 26, where she created a bouquet of flowers, some of which were inside the card, but seen through the acetate corner.  Difficult to describe but really beautiful! Alas, I'm not Therese, so here are my cards, created for this challenge.  This card used a stamp by Power Poppy - such beautiful illustrations by Marcella! -  white heat embossed on vellum and coloured with Copics on the back side.  Fussy cut out and placed over Fresh Foliage die by Memory Box, also cut in vellum.  The specks are from Stampin' Up! Less is More has a one layer challenge this week, and the theme is 'something French'.  Ooh la la!  so many things we think of when we think French, but one layer - so no dies!! When we have visited Provence, we have loved the rolling fields of lavender, so this has been my choice this week: Card recipe: Stamps:  'Lavender' by Power Poppy - image stamped wet on watercolour paper, sentiment stamped with Versafine Onyx Black, using the Misti to stamp twice. Colour:  Distress Markers
